Chinese Canton Painted Enamel-on-copper Bowl, Guangxu Period, C.1885-1905

£450    $607    €525
A fine antique Chinese Canton enamel-on-copper bowl dating to the Guangxu period of the late Qing Dynasty, circa 1885–1905. The scalloped body is entirely hand-painted in the distinctive Famille Noire style with a dense, continuous Millefleurs design of peonies, chrysanthemums and lilies, demonstrating the refined decorative taste of late nineteenth-century Canton export enamels.
 
The contrasting white enamel interior is decorated with the traditional Three Abundances (Sanduo) motif of a pomegranate, peach and Buddha''s Hand citron, symbols of fertility, longevity and prosperity in Chinese culture. The composition is enclosed by an elegant red-and-gold geometric diaper border.
 
Produced by firing successive vitreous enamel layers onto a hand-hammered copper body, this unmarked bowl displays the quality and craftsmanship associated with Canton workshops supplying luxury goods for the European export market.
